The Importance of an Emergency Car Locksmith
An emergency car locksmith is a customized expert trained to deal with a wide range of automotive lock issues quickly and effectively. These specialists are geared up with the most recent tools and methods to open your car, duplicate keys, and even program key fobs, all without triggering damage to your vehicle. In scenarios where you might be stranded, an emergency car locksmith can be a lifesaver, ensuring you get back on the roadway as soon as possible.
Typical Reasons for Calling an Emergency Car Locksmith
Locked Keys Inside the Car
- This is one of the most typical factors people discover themselves in need of an emergency situation car locksmith. It's easy to lock your type in the car locksmith near me prices, particularly if you're in a hurry or sidetracked.
Lost or Stolen Car Keys
- Losing or having your car keys stolen can be a significant trouble and a security threat. An emergency car locksmith can provide immediate help to secure your vehicle and replace the lost or stolen keys.
Key Fob Malfunction
- Modern automobiles often include key fobs that can malfunction due to battery problems, water damage, or general wear and tear. A locksmith can identify the problem and provide a service, including reprogramming or replacing the fob.
Broken Lock Cylinder
- Over time, the lock cylinder in your car can wear out or break. An emergency situation car locksmith can repair or replace the cylinder, ensuring your car remains safe and secure.
Frozen Locks
- In chillier climates, locks can freeze, making it impossible to open your car. A locksmith has the proficiency to securely thaw and unlock frozen locks.

What to Expect When You Call an Emergency Car Locksmith
Initial Contact
- When you call an emergency car locksmith, you'll likely talk to a dispatcher who will gather standard details about your circumstance, such as your area, the kind of car, and the particular problem you're facing.
Dispatch and Arrival Time
- The dispatcher will dispatch a locksmith to your place. The majority of reputable services aim to get here within 30 minutes to an hour. Nevertheless, wait times can differ depending on the need and the locksmith's availability.
Assessment and Service
- When the locksmith gets here, they will evaluate the circumstance and provide you with a quote of the expense and time needed to deal with the concern. They will then utilize their specialized tools to unlock your car, duplicate keys, or repair the lock.
Payment and Documentation
- After the service is completed, the locksmith will provide you with an in-depth billing. Payment methods can differ, but the majority of locksmiths accept cash, charge card, and digital payments.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does an emergency situation car locksmith service expense?
- A: The expense can vary depending upon the service needed, the location, and the time of day. Typically, you can expect to pay in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for an emergency situation unlock. More complex services, such as key duplication or lock replacement, may cost more.
Q: Can an emergency car locksmith assistance if my key fob is dead?
- A: Yes, lots of emergency car locksmiths are equipped to handle key fob concerns. They can replace the battery, reprogram the fob, and even replace the whole fob if essential.
Q: What should I do if I can't find my car keys and I think they might be inside the car?
- A: If you're not sure whether your keys are inside the car, attempt looking through the windows for any signs of the keys. If you can't see them, and you're certain they are within, call an emergency situation car locksmith. They can safely open your car without triggering damage.
Q: Is it legal for an emergency car locksmith to open my car without a key?
- A: Yes, it is legal for a licensed and bonded emergency car locksmith to open your car without a key. However, they might require you to supply evidence of ownership, such as a driver's license or a vehicle registration.
